Merge tag 'drm-next-2020-10-15' of git://anongit.freedesktop.org/drm/drm
Pull drm updates from Dave Airlie: "Not a major amount of change, the i915 trees got split into display and gt trees to better facilitate higher level review, and there's a major refactoring of i915 GEM locking to use more core kernel concepts (like ww-mutexes). msm gets per-process pagetables, older AMD SI cards get DC support, nouveau got a bump in displayport support with common code extraction from i915. Outside of drm this contains a couple of patches for hexint moduleparams which you've acked, and a virtio common code tree that you should also get via it's regular path. +// SPDX-License-Identifier: GPL-2.0
+/*
+ * DSI interface to the Samsung S6E63M0 panel.
+ * (C) 2019 Linus Walleij
+ */
+
+#include <linux/module.h>
+#include <linux/delay.h>
+#include <linux/of_device.h>
+
+#include <drm/drm_mipi_dsi.h>
+#include <drm/drm_print.h>
+
+#include "panel-samsung-s6e63m0.h"
+
+#define MCS_GLOBAL_PARAM 0xb0
+#define S6E63M0_DSI_MAX_CHUNK 15 /* CMD + 15 bytes max */
+
+static int s6e63m0_dsi_dcs_read(struct device *dev, const u8 cmd, u8 *data)
+{
+ struct mipi_dsi_device *dsi = to_mipi_dsi_device(dev);
+ int ret;
+
+ ret = mipi_dsi_dcs_read(dsi, cmd, data, 1);
+ if (ret < 0) {
+ dev_err(dev, "could not read DCS CMD %02x\n", cmd);
+ return ret;
+ }
+
+ dev_info(dev, "DSI read CMD %02x = %02x\n", cmd, *data);
+
+ return 0;
+}
+
+static int s6e63m0_dsi_dcs_write(struct device *dev, const u8 *data, size_t len)
+{
+ struct mipi_dsi_device *dsi = to_mipi_dsi_device(dev);
+ const u8 *seqp = data;
+ u8 cmd;
+ u8 cmdwritten;
+ int remain;
+ int chunk;
+ int ret;
+
+ dev_info(dev, "DSI writing dcs seq: %*ph\n", (int)len, data);
+
+ /* Pick out and skip past the DCS command */
+ cmd = *seqp;
+ seqp++;
+ cmdwritten = 0;
+ remain = len - 1;
+ chunk = remain;
+
+ /* Send max S6E63M0_DSI_MAX_CHUNK bytes at a time */
+ if (chunk > S6E63M0_DSI_MAX_CHUNK)
+ chunk = S6E63M0_DSI_MAX_CHUNK;
+ ret = mipi_dsi_dcs_write(dsi, cmd, seqp, chunk);
+ if (ret < 0) {
+ dev_err(dev, "error sending DCS command seq cmd %02x\n", cmd);
+ return ret;
+ }
+ cmdwritten += chunk;
+ seqp += chunk;
+
+ while (cmdwritten < remain) {
+ chunk = remain - cmdwritten;
+ if (chunk > S6E63M0_DSI_MAX_CHUNK)
+ chunk = S6E63M0_DSI_MAX_CHUNK;
+ ret = mipi_dsi_dcs_write(dsi, MCS_GLOBAL_PARAM, &cmdwritten, 1);
+ if (ret < 0) {
+ dev_err(dev, "error sending CMD %02x global param %02x\n",
+ cmd, cmdwritten);
+ return ret;
+ }
+ ret = mipi_dsi_dcs_write(dsi, cmd, seqp, chunk);
+ if (ret < 0) {
+ dev_err(dev, "error sending CMD %02x chunk\n", cmd);
+ return ret;
+ }
+ cmdwritten += chunk;
+ seqp += chunk;
+ }
+ dev_info(dev, "sent command %02x %02x bytes\n", cmd, cmdwritten);
+
+ usleep_range(8000, 9000);
+
+ return 0;
+}
+
+static int s6e63m0_dsi_probe(struct mipi_dsi_device *dsi)
+{
+ struct device *dev = &dsi->dev;
+ int ret;
+
+ dsi->lanes = 2;
+ dsi->format = MIPI_DSI_FMT_RGB888;
+ dsi->hs_rate = 349440000;
+ dsi->lp_rate = 9600000;
+ dsi->mode_flags = MIPI_DSI_MODE_VIDEO |
+ MIPI_DSI_MODE_EOT_PACKET |
+ MIPI_DSI_MODE_VIDEO_BURST;
+
+ ret = s6e63m0_probe(dev, s6e63m0_dsi_dcs_read, s6e63m0_dsi_dcs_write,
+ true);
+ if (ret)
+ return ret;
+
+ ret = mipi_dsi_attach(dsi);
+ if (ret < 0)
+ s6e63m0_remove(dev);
+
+ return ret;
+}
+
+static int s6e63m0_dsi_remove(struct mipi_dsi_device *dsi)
+{
+ mipi_dsi_detach(dsi);
+ return s6e63m0_remove(&dsi->dev);
+}
+
+static const struct of_device_id s6e63m0_dsi_of_match[] = {
+ { .compatible = "samsung,s6e63m0" },
+ { /* sentinel */ }
+};
+MODULE_DEVICE_TABLE(of, s6e63m0_dsi_of_match);
+
+static struct mipi_dsi_driver s6e63m0_dsi_driver = {
+ .probe = s6e63m0_dsi_probe,
+ .remove = s6e63m0_dsi_remove,
+ .driver = {
+ .name = "panel-samsung-s6e63m0",
+ .of_match_table = s6e63m0_dsi_of_match,
+ },
+};
+module_mipi_dsi_driver(s6e63m0_dsi_driver);
+
+MODULE_AUTHOR("Linus Walleij <linusw@kernel.org>");
+MODULE_DESCRIPTION("s6e63m0 LCD DSI Driver");
+MODULE_LICENSE("GPL v2");
